Concrete stamping services involve transforming plain concrete surfaces into decorative features that mimic the appearance of natural stone, brick, slate, or other textured materials. This process typically starts with a concrete slab that is poured and finished, then enhanced with stamps, patterns, and colors to create a customized, visually appealing surface. The result is a durable, attractive finish that can significantly enhance the curb appeal of driveways, patios, walkways, and pool decks. Local contractors who specialize in concrete stamping can help homeowners achieve a high-end look at a more affordable price compared to natural stone or brick installations.
One common problem that concrete stamping addresses is the desire for a more attractive outdoor space without the high costs associated with traditional paving materials. It also offers a practical solution for homeowners seeking to upgrade existing concrete surfaces that may have become dull, cracked, or stained over time. By adding stamped patterns and color, service providers can help conceal imperfections and create a fresh, new appearance. This technique can also improve slip resistance and surface durability, making outdoor areas safer and more resilient to foot traffic, weather, and wear.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Stamping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Morrison,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or concrete stamping repairs or touch-ups generally range from $250-$600 for many smaller jobs. These projects are often straightforward and fall into the lower to mid-price tiers. Fewer projects tend to push into the higher end of this range.
Patterned Walkways - installing stamped concrete for walkways or patios usually costs between $1,500-$3,500. Many routine installations land in this middle range, while more intricate designs or larger areas can increase the price.
Driveway Stamping - stamping a driveway can typically range from $3,000-$7,000 depending on size and complexity. Larger, more detailed projects tend to reach the higher end, but most fall within the mid to upper-middle cost bands.
Full Concrete Replacement - complete replacement with stamped concrete can start around $8,000 and go beyond $15,000 for extensive or highly detailed work. These projects are less common and tend to be at the higher end of the cost spectrum due to scope and material requ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ete stamping? Concrete stamping is a decorative technique that imprints patterns and textures onto freshly poured concrete to mimic materials like stone, brick, or tile.
Can concrete stamping be customized? Yes, local contractors often offer a variety of patterns, colors, and finishes to match specific design preferences and outdoor styles.
Is concrete stamping suitable for outdoor spaces? Concrete stamping is commonly used for patios, walkways, and driveways, enhancing the aesthetic appeal of outdoor areas.
How durable is stamped concrete? When properly installed and sealed, stamped concrete can withstand regular use and weather conditions, maintaining its appearance over time.
What types of patterns are available for concrete stamping? There are numerous options including stone, brick, slate, and tile patterns, allowing for a range of decorative effects tailored to different projects.
